Instructions

  1. Wash and dry the figs, cut off the stalks and cut the fruits in half. Pour the fig halves into the mixer in portions with parts of the Cointreau and puree. Put the figs mixed with Cointreau and pureed in a saucepan and stir in the sugar. Fill a cheesecloth bag with cloves and star anise and a second with finely chopped, fresh chili peppers and add to the figs, stir everything once, leave to stand for a day. Let the agartine soak in limoncello for 5 minutes and add to the fig porridge with the juice of a lemon and the tuft of chilli threads. Let it simmer for 5 minutes while stirring constantly and pour into small, boiled twist-off glasses, place on the lid for 10 minutes, then turn over and allow to cool. The small baby porridge jars have proven themselves. They are good for later souvenirs instead of flowers. This fig jam is very piquant, not so extremely sweet and excellent as a spread, with muesli, yoghurt, baguette, with French cheese, on mild goat cheese (finger food) and pate.
